ESPN personality Stephen A. Smith recently found himself embroiled in controversy

after making derogatory comments about tennis legend Serena Williams and her husband,Alexis Ohanian.
The comments, which many perceived as an attempt to troll Williams, centered on her appearance during
the Super Bowl halftime show where she performed a “crip walk” while Kendrick Lamar performed his famous diss track Not Like Us.

The rapper’s performance sparked Smith’s critical remarks, which quickly drew backlash online.

On his show First Take, Smith, 57, made unsolicited remarks about Ohanian,

calling him a “wimp” for allegedly allowing his wife to take part in the controversial moment. He criticized Williams for “trolling” her ex-boyfriend,
rapper Drake, in the midst of Lamar’s performance. Williams had a brief, on-again, off-again relationship with Drake from 2011 to 2015 before marrying Ohanian in 2017. Smith, who has never been shy about expressing his opinions, shared his thoughts on what he believed would be an inappropriate act in any marriage. He said, “If I’m your husband, I’m thinking, ‘Why are you up there trolling him – trolling your ex? If I’m married, and my wife is going to troll her ex – go back to his a–. Because clearly, you don’t belong with me. What you worried about him for – and you with me? Bye-bye.'”
His comments were met with outrage, especially considering his unsolicited advice about their marriage. Many saw his words as crossing a line, with one critic pointing out that Smith, who has made a career out of speaking his mind, was now casting judgment on a relationship. The remarks also seemed to miss the mark, considering that Williams has long been a public figure who has proven her strength both on and off the court.
After facing criticism for his remarks, Smith backpedaled, claiming that he was “just joking around.” However, insiders close to Williams suggested that the comments deeply angered the tennis icon.
